The Mizo National Front (MNF) was originally formed to protest the central government's alleged inaction during the great famine in the Mizo hills.
It transitioned into an armed insurgent group fighting for secession, led effectively by Laldenga.
He later became the Chief Minister of Mizoram after signing a peace accord with the Indian government in 1986.
